Microplastics in Baby Food Pouches
Baby food pouches, particularly those from Gerber, have been under scrutiny due to the presence of microplastics. A May 2026 investigation commissioned by Greenpeace International found microplastic particles in every tested sample of Nestlé’s Gerber baby food pouches. This discovery raises critical questions about the safety and purity of what is being fed to infants.

The Investigation and Findings
The Scope of the Problem
The investigation by Greenpeace International, conducted by the independent lab SINTEF Ocean, revealed alarming levels of microplastics in Gerber baby food pouches. The lab found up to 54 microplastic particles per gram, translating to an estimated 5,000 or more particles per single pouch. This high concentration of microplastics is a cause for concern, given the daily consumption of baby food by infants.
Chemical Composition
The lab analysis identified over 100 plastic-related chemicals, including known endocrine disruptors. These chemicals are linked to the polyethylene plastic used in the internal lining of the squeeze pouches. Endocrine disruptors are particularly worrisome because they can interfere with the body's hormonal systems, potentially leading to various health issues.
The Impact on Health
Endocrine Disruption
Endocrine disruptors are chemicals that can interfere with the body's endocrine system, which produces hormones. This disruption can lead to various health problems, including developmental issues, reproductive problems, and metabolic disorders. Given that infants are in a critical stage of growth and development, exposure to these chemicals can have long-lasting effects.
Long-Term Effects
The long-term effects of microplastic ingestion and exposure to plastic-related chemicals are not yet fully understood. However, research suggests that chronic exposure to these contaminants can lead to a range of health issues, including cancer, neurological disorders, and immune system dysfunction. For babies and young children, whose bodies are still developing, the risks are even higher.
Practical Tips for Parents and Caregivers
Reading Labels
When purchasing baby food, it's essential to read the labels carefully. Look for products that are labeled as BPA-free and free from other harmful chemicals. While this may not eliminate the risk of microplastics, it can reduce exposure to known endocrine disruptors.
Choosing Alternative Feeding Methods
Consider alternative feeding methods, such as homemade baby food or fresh, organic produce. Making your own baby food allows you to control the ingredients and ensure that no harmful chemicals are present. If you choose to use store-bought baby food, opt for brands that prioritize food safety and use recyclable packaging.
